    Yeah, this is, basically, what we were told last year. Originally the plan was for Murkmire to release after Shadows of the Hist. Then the decision came down to redo Craglorn AND Murkmire as single player friendly zones. Meaning it got bumped, and priority was put on fixing Craglorn.

    I want to say this was mentioned in an ESO Live broadcast, but someone who's paid more attention may remember with more certainty.

    I think the delay on the Murkmire release has been due to the fact that the Craglorn style group zone wasn't as big of a hit as they initially hoped it would be, and seeing that, didn't want to release another zone like it. They will either redo it to be much more friendly to players that do not want to have to group up, or they will take it apart and release it in a tiny chunk. I would much rather wait for it to be released as a large zone. But I would be happy with any and all large zone additions. These dungeon packs and DLC's like TG and DB just aren't my thing.
